tom is saying the ultra and the e-tron quattro are the same except for the hybrid device (which we already knew), but then states that the ultra is faster down the straights than the e-tron. why would it, since they are the same and the e-tron accelerates faster? theoretically, better acceleration at the beginning of a straight, coming out of a corner, should produce a higher speed at the end of the straight, right? and at the test day, it was the e-tron that hit the highest top speed of the audis.
The e-tron quattro accelerates faster to its top speed because of the hybrid system. However, the top speed is lower because the hybrid system adds extra drag: the front drive shafts disturb the air flow and additional cooling is required for the electric motor, the flywheel and the electronics.

Lotterer acknowledges that the Toyota hybrid system is more powerful, but the Audi solution is lighter.
Quote:
Our flywheel system is light, compact and reliable. The super-capacitor [used by Toyota] is more powerful but bigger and more sensitive. We're looking at the bigger picture and in the end we'll see which is proven best.
source: http://www.autosport.com/news/report.php/id/100344

Vasselon also stated that their solution is more powerful.
Quote:
Q. The Audi drivers say their system is quite subtle and it can be hard to know whether it's working or not. What do your drivers say?

PV: Our hybrid system is more powerful. Our drivers – you cannot not notice it, there is a really big boost. But they complain that when they are out of the boost, there is nothing left!

Audi are still down on top speed by about 2-4 or so km/h in the speed trap (or about 1-2 mph or so), but are still faster over the course of the lap. It's clear that Audi are running more downforce than the Toyota, and still have a probable power advantage and for sure a torque advantage, even for the R18 Ultra when Toyota can't use their hybrid system.

Toyota, with their LD configuration and hybrid system can run competitive flyers, but there's the question of consistency in lap times over a stint. I think that the Toyota will be held up in traffic more than the R18s because of a lack of torque, and hence, a lack of non-hybrid aided acceleration. The power issue is there, but the torque issue for Toyota is probably a much bigger hurdle to bound over.
